  • Bonus Content video for Episode 25 of Building A House Start To Finish.
    If you are interested in the business side of finishing the Modern Mountain Getaway, then this video is for you! I will be talking about the final inspection and what we failed, as well as the other business aspects of finishing and getting paid for the project!
    All of these tasks are common workload for contractors everywhere, yet not many people talk about how things actually happen. This should give you an idea of what some of these contractor “homework” tasks look like.

    When you say that the bank pays you after the job, does that mean you as builders have to foot the bill of the build throughout the process then be reimbursed at one time in the end? Or do you get paid by the bank/homeowner regularly throughout the build?

    • @samson9609
      @samson9609 3 года назад

      I assume they use the profits from prior projects to pay employees biweekly/ semi-monthly.

    • @herrameise
      @herrameise 3 года назад +3

      It depends exactly how the construction loan is structured, but generally the builder has a draw schedule and will get paid incrementally by the bank as he hits certain milestones. So what he's likely referring to here is just the final payment, not the entire cost of the build
